Intereting Posts
Почему атрибут loadload элемента ссылки ненадежный для браузеров Android? Как получить цвет фона уведомлений по умолчанию для пользовательского уведомления в Lollipop? Перехват и переопределение HTTP-запросов из WebView Виджет ListView с несколькими незавершенными намерениями Как я могу использовать SoundCloud в своем приложении для Android? Как просматривать / отлаживать нестандартные заголовки запросов, отправляемых браузером моего телефона? Как реализовать свернутое изображение, например приложение Google IO 2015, используя библиотеку дизайна Почему мы используем setLayoutParams? Полная веб-страница и отключенный метадатчик view viewport для всех мобильных браузеров Как проверить доступ в Интернет на Android? Android: управление URL-адресом другого сервера для разработки и выпуска Можно ли отправить синхронный запрос в Firebase? Могу ли я разрабатывать Android на Mac? Скрыть клавиатуру в андроиде при касании снаружи Редактировать текстовую область Могут ли библиотеки Android в Gradle иметь другие библиотеки Android в качестве зависимостей?

Android: как захватить или перенаправить журналы из LogCat в файл с помощью ECLIPSE IDE

В Android, как захватить или перенаправить журналы из LogCat в файл с помощью ECLIPSE IDE. Я не хочу использовать опцию командной строки. Как я его не настроил. благодаря

В представлении logcat, справа от значка «удалить журнал», находится раскрывающееся меню (меню «Вид»), оно вызывает:

Введите описание изображения здесь

Вы можете выбрать часть журнала, который вы хотите, а затем использовать опцию «Экспорт в качестве текста»

См. Logcat | Разработчики Android .

Может быть перенаправлен в файл из командной строки. Используйте adb logcat -f <filename> , или в Linux будет лучше adb logcat | tee <filename> adb logcat | tee <filename> .

Кроме того, вы можете зафиксировать adb logcat -v time -f <filename> с помощью adb logcat -v time -f <filename> , или в Linux это будет adb logcat -v time | tee <filename> adb logcat -v time | tee <filename> .

Использовать freopen для перенаправления stdout и stderr

Для меня работает собственный код ниже.

 // cachedir is get from java code 'Context.getExternalCacheDir().getAbsolutePath()' auto fullpath = cachedir + "/log"; freopen(fullpath.c_str(),"w",stderr); std::cerr << "hello, world\n"; // will write to file located at external storage